Skin read

Fair with warm peachy undertones and a soft, muted glow

Florence's skin has a warm peachy base with a gentle, muted quality that is most visible when she wears her natural hair color. Gold jewelry in soft, brushed finishes flatters her more than bright shiny metals. Her hazel-green eyes, warm blonde-brown hair, and peachy skin blend together in a low-contrast warm-muted harmony that is classic Soft Autumn.

How to apply the palette

If your coloring is close to Florence Pugh's, use Soft Autumn as the starting point for lipstick, blush, eyeshadow, liner, and brow contrast.

The most flattering makeup usually looks integrated with the face first and fashionable second. When a color is too harsh, flat, orange, gray, icy, or muted for the palette, it can overpower the person instead of sharpening the look.

Is Florence Pugh's makeup palette the same as their clothing palette?

The color logic is the same, but makeup needs smaller shifts in depth and intensity because it sits directly on the face. Use Soft Autumn as the color family, then choose wearable lip, cheek, and eye shades within it.
